TEHRAN (FNA)- While partial results showed that conservatives have won over 70% of the 290-seat legislature, Iran’s elections headquarters is still filled with hectic staff working hard to wrap up counting and registering all ballots to announce the final results of Friday parliamentary elections in the country.
